KIRKSVILLE, MO. -- Kirksville residents got a chance to praise and donate to a good cause Sunday.

The Christian Community Food Depot held a Country Gospel Jam session this afternoon at The Chariton Valley Pavilion.

People came out and enjoyed some good old country gospel music while having lunch.

The event was hosted by Jerry McMain and special musical guests.

This also was an opportunity to help out the hungry people of Northeast Missouri. For admission people donated non-perishable foods. They also had a chance to make monetary donations and raise funds for the organization.

The Christian Community Food Depot helps to feed about 150 families in the area.
